## Local Setup: WebSocket Compression

For review purposes, note that Streamhatch enables permessage-deflate by default, which trades CPU for bandwidth and carries known compression-oracle considerations for attacker-influenced frames. Locally, toggle it via `WS_COMPRESSION=off` to compare behavior. Session records, including negotiated compression parameters per connection, are stored for audit in the sessions database, reachable with the following connection string:

warehouse DSN: mongodb://istix_svc:RCv8jf1@db-c640.nelvrocloud.example:5432/fenmir

Subject: Orchid Migration — Revised Timeline

Team,

The Orchid data-migration project is now running six weeks behind schedule. The delay stems from unexpected schema conflicts in the legacy Bramblehold archive and the loss of two contractors in September. Revised completion is now end of February. Department heads should adjust dependent roadmaps accordingly; the integrations team will circulate updated milestones on Friday. The business reasoning behind holding the current scope is summarised below.

management briefing: Only 33 of the 205 pilot accounts renewed Kasath, so a churn review is set for October 17. Weniusek Logistics is in early talks to buy Holethax Freight for about $345.6 million.

## Building Access — Spares Room (Hullbrook Annex)

Contractors: the spare hardware room is down the east corridor on the ground floor, third door on the left. Sign in at the front desk first and grab a visitor lanyard. Anything you take out, jot it in the blue logbook — yes, even the little stuff. The door self-locks, so don't wedge it. To get in, punch in the code below.

staff pass of hagug-taguf = bdg-HJ-9

For the incoming director: the Fernlight launch at Ostrava Labs proceeds in three stages. Stage one is a closed beta with the Kellbrook accounts, two weeks. Stage two opens self-serve signups with tiered pricing already approved by finance. Stage three is the full campaign, coordinated with the Hartfen agency. Inventory, support staffing, and localization for the Veyport market are on track. Risks center on the billing migration; mitigation owned by the platform team. The confidential strategic framing follows below.

management briefing: Headcount on the Praok team goes from 16 to 91 by the end of March. Gross margin on Praok came in at 2 percent against a plan of 26 percent.